Search by job, company or skills

Oracle

Senior Software Engineer II

new job description bg glownew job description bg glownew job description bg svg
  • Posted 10 hours ago
  • Be among the first 10 applicants
Early Applicant

Job Description

Do you want to advance your career with the world's first cloud company Since 1998, Oracle NetSuite has been on a mission to deliver an agile, unified application suite that gives leaders a complete view into their business. Our team is growing, and we're looking for people like you to help us make a global impact.

Astheleading cloud business system, NetSuiteincludesfinancials, inventory management, HR, professional services automation,commerce, and more.Tens of thousands of customers all over the world trust NetSuiteto give their businessesthe visibility, agility, and control needed to make data-informed decisions quickly.

NetSuite is a place where you can build your career and have fun while doing so! We're invested in our people, our customers, and the community. As part of Oracle, our benefits are second to none.Joining our passionate team means that you're ready to take your career to the next level. With priceless learning opportunities, strong support, incredible innovation, and volunteer opportunities, NetSuite is committed to creating a workplace where everyone feels empowered and set up for success.

Responsibilities :
  • You willbe part of the engineering team, designing, developing, and testing new product featureswhile ensuring theongoingfunctionality of existing systems, andcollaborating closely with other engineering teams, product management, and UX.

  • Independently/Jointly investigate, present options, review and implement completely new functionality OR re-architect an existing solution to meet growing needs.

  • Design and implement solutions across thedatabase schema, business logic, and presentation layerwork.

  • Apply industry best practices and established development methodologies to design, code, and deliverfeatures and platforms with the highest levels of security, reliability, efficiency, and scalability.

  • Analyze potential customer workflows and scenarios, investigate and reproduce customer-reported issues and resolve them as per defined service level agreements.

  • Develop and execute test plans, and certify the work of peer engineers to ensure a high-quality product.

  • Maintain code quality standards by writingunit, functional, performance, and scalability tests.

  • Contribute to team'srecruitment activitiesand mentor/guide junior members in the team.

  • Participate in various scrum ceremonies such as Daily scrum calls, Sprint Planning, Sprint Retrospectionand Sprint Demos.

Qualifications/Skills :
  • Bachelor/Master degree in computer engineering or equivalent.
  • 7+years of experience in developing software products with good exposure to software quality assurance processes.
  • Deep understanding of core computer science concepts such as algorithms, data structures,and system architecture/design.
  • Expertise in JavaScript and TypeScript, with a deep understanding of modern web frameworks (React, Angular, Vue).
  • Hands on experience in one of the object-oriented languages like java, C#.
  • Experience in writing SQL queries.
  • Experience in designing complex solutions, providing architectural input on team-wide projects, defining branching strategies.
  • Experience inarchitecting, developing, andtesting robust RESTful/SOAP APIs.
  • Strong practical experience using version control systems such as Git.
  • Expertise in code reviews and promote good coding practices within the team.
  • Expertisetesting UI components of applications and developing automated scripts using tools such as Selenium or similar automation frameworks.
  • Exposuretovarious Unit testing and automation frameworks.
  • Should be able to shift between technologies based on the project need.
  • Intimate working understanding of modern web applications from database to browser.
  • Excellent problem solving, troubleshooting, debugging and analytical skills.
  • Experience as a member of a scrum team.
  • Experience inmentoring / guiding the junior members in the team.
  • Excellent communicator in both technical and non-technical contexts.
  • Experience in Advanced HTML skills: HTML5, CSS 3, XHTML, JSP would be an added advantage.
  • Experience working with a product based company would be an added advantage.

Career Level - IC3

More Info

About Company

Oracle Corporation is an American multinational computer technology corporation headquartered in Austin, Texas.In 2020, Oracle was the second-largest software company in the world by revenue and market capitalization.The company sells database software and technology (particularly its own brands), cloud engineered systems, and enterprise software products, such as enterprise resource planning (ERP) software, human capital management (HCM) software, customer relationship management (CRM) software (also known as customer experience), enterprise performance management (EPM) software, and supply chain management (SCM) software.

Job ID: 138703733